## About

The Danish Foundation Models (DFM) project, initiated by the Center for Humanities Computing at Aarhus University in collaboration with national research partners, provides open-weights foundation models and embeddings specifically trained on high-quality Danish texts, parliamentary records, Danish news, and cultural heritage data. Notable releases include the Munin decoder family and Danish RoBERTa/T5 variants hosted on Hugging Face.

## Notes

Weights are freely accessible on Hugging Face under Apache 2.0 / Open RAIL licenses. Can be run locally via Ollama, vLLM, or Transformers.
